/// Convenience function which returns the [Piece] and [Color] at a given [Square], or `None`
/// if it is empty.
pub fn at(&self, square: Square) -> Option<(Piece, Color)> {
let color = if !(self.color_occupancy(Color::White) & square).is_empty() {
Color::White
} else {
Color::Black
};
for piece in Piece::iter() {
if !(self.piece_occupancy(piece) & square).is_empty() {
return Some((piece, color));
}
}
None
}

#[test]
fn at() {
let default_position = ChessBoard::default();
assert_eq!(default_position.at(Square::D4), None);
assert_eq!(default_position.at(Square::D5), None);
assert_eq!(
default_position.at(Square::A1).unwrap(),
(Piece::Rook, Color::White)
);
assert_eq!(
default_position.at(Square::H8).unwrap(),
(Piece::Rook, Color::Black)
);
assert_eq!(
default_position.at(Square::D1).unwrap(),
(Piece::Queen, Color::White)
);
assert_eq!(
default_position.at(Square::D8).unwrap(),
(Piece::Queen, Color::Black)
);
assert_eq!(
default_position.at(Square::C2).unwrap(),
(Piece::Pawn, Color::White)
);
assert_eq!(
default_position.at(Square::F7).unwrap(),
(Piece::Pawn, Color::Black)
);
}
